The night

A Night of Expressionist Turmoil

Artur Cruzeiro Seixas’s *The Night*, painted in 1970, is a captivating and unsettling work that embodies the core tenets of Expressionism. The painting plunges viewers into a dynamic scene dominated by swirling blues and greens, depicting a cluster of figures seemingly caught in a moment of intense struggle or perhaps a frenzied dance. These are not portraits striving for likeness; rather, they are emotionally charged forms – distorted and simplified – that convey a sense of raw energy and unrest. The composition is deliberately chaotic, drawing the eye into the heart of the action where bodies intertwine and gesture wildly within what appears to be an architectural frame—a doorway or archway suggesting both confinement and potential escape.

Technique & Artistic Vision

Seixas employs a bold and gestural painting style, characterized by thick brushstrokes and potentially impasto techniques that add a tactile quality to the surface. The layering of blues creates depth and atmosphere, while the uneven lighting – with stark highlights and deep shadows – emphasizes the three-dimensionality of the figures despite their abstracted forms. Oil paint is clearly the medium of choice, allowing for rich color saturation and expressive mark-making. This technique isn’t about precise representation; it's about conveying feeling. Seixas, as noted in biographical accounts, actively resisted being labeled a “painter,” preferring to see himself as someone who *creates* rather than replicates reality. His approach aligns with the broader Expressionist movement’s rejection of traditional artistic values in favor of subjective experience and emotional truth.

Context & Symbolism

Cruzeiro Seixas (1920-2020) was a pivotal figure in Portuguese Surrealism, deeply influenced by literary themes and collaborative endeavors with artists like Mário Cesariny. While *The Night* leans heavily into Expressionist aesthetics, it’s important to understand this within the context of his broader artistic journey. The painting's symbolism is open to interpretation, but the swirling figures and dramatic lighting suggest a potent mix of conflict, passion, and perhaps even existential angst. The night itself, as a setting, often represents the subconscious, dreams, and hidden desires – themes frequently explored by Seixas throughout his career. His work consistently delves into the darker aspects of human experience, challenging viewers to confront uncomfortable truths about themselves and the world around them. The painting’s creation in 1970 also places it within a period of political and social upheaval globally, potentially reflecting broader anxieties of the time.
